Localization of Dipole Noise Sources Using Planar Microphone Arrays

Abstract

The classical algorithm for localizing noise sources using a planar microphone array is generalized to the case of its application to dipole-type sources. The developed algorithm was verified and validated via data processing of experimental studies of cylinder flow noise and jet–plate interaction noise. We compare the results of localizing dipole noise sources using a planar microphone array employing the developed algorithm and an azimuthal array based on the azimuthal decomposition technique.
